A **dumpy level** (also called a **spirit level** or **surveying level**) is a tool used in construction, surveying, and civil engineering to measure or establish **horizontal levels** and elevations. It consists of a telescope mounted on a tripod with a built-in **spirit level** or **bubble level** to ensure proper alignment. ### How a Dumpy Level Works: 1. **Set Up the Instrument**: The dumpy level is mounted on a tripod at a desired location, typically in the center of the area to be measured. 2. **Adjusting the Level**: The instrument is adjusted to ensure it is perfectly horizontal by using the spirit level. The bubble inside the vial is centered, indicating the dumpy level is perfectly horizontal. 3. **Using the Telescope**: The operator looks through the telescope to focus on a **staff** or **rod** placed vertically at a known reference point. The staff typically has graduated measurements, allowing the operator to read the height difference between points. 4....
